The Internet of Things (IoT) involves physical devices, cars, household appliances, and any other physical appliance equipped with sensors, software, and network connections to gather and communicate data. Nowadays, this technology is embedded in everything from simple smart devices, to wearable equipment, to complex industrial machinery and transportation infrastructures. On the other hand, IoT equipment has been designed without considering security issues. Consequently, there are many challenges in terms of protection against IoT threats, which can lead to distressing situations. In fact, unlike other technological solutions, there are few standards and guidelines governing the protection of IoT technology. Moreover, few users are aware of the risks associated with IoT systems.
Hence, Blockchain and Machine Learning for IoT Security discusses various recent techniques and solutions related to IoT deployment, especially security and privacy. This book addresses a variety of subjects, including a comprehensive overview of the IoT, and covers in detail the security challenges at each layer by considering how both the architecture and underlying technologies are employed. As acknowledged experts in the field, the authors provide remediation solutions for impaired security, as well as mitigation methods, and offer both prevention and improvement suggestions.
Key Features:
Offers a unique perspective on IoT security by introducing Machine Learning and Blockchain solutions Presents a well-rounded overview of the most recent advances in IoT security and privacy Discusses practical solutions and real-world cases for IoT solutions in various areas Provides solutions for securing IoT against various threats Discusses Blockchain technology as a solution for IoTThis book is designed to provide all the necessary knowledge for young researchers, academics, and industry professionals who want to understand the advantages of artificial intelligence technology, machine learning, data analysis methodology, and Blockchain for securing IoT technologies.

Machine learning, Internet of Things (IoT) and data analytics are new and fresh technologies that are being increasingly adopted in the field of medicine. This book positions itself at the forefront of this movement, exploring the beneficial applications of these new technologies and how they are gradually creating a smart healthcare system.
This book details the various ways in which machine learning, data analytics and IoT solutions are instrumental in disease prediction in smart healthcare. For example, wearable sensors further help doctors and healthcare managers to monitor patients remotely and collect their health parameters in real-time, which can then be used to create datasets to develop machine learning models that can aid in the prediction and detection of any susceptible disease. In this way, smart healthcare can provide novel solutions to traditional medical issues.
This book is a useful overview for scientists, researchers, practitioners and academics specialising in the field of intelligent healthcare, as well as containing additional appeal as a reference book for undergraduate and graduate students

The growth of the Internet of Things (IoT) technology has indeed led to an increase in cybersecurity issues. While the Internet of Things enhances accessibility, integrity, availability, scalability, confidentiality, and interoperability among devices, it also faces vulnerabilities due to its diverse attack sources and lack of standardization in security protocols. This makes Internet of Things systems particularly susceptible to cyberattacks. It is essential to ensure proper security measures are in place to protect Internet of Things devices and networks, given their critical role in modern communications and the evolving threat landscape. Always remember to verify important security information from trusted sources.
Recent Advances in Internet of Things Security discusses the critical importance of robust security frameworks to protect Internet of Things ecosystems against various cyber threats. It highlights the security risks associated with Internet of Things devices and applications and presents a variety of potential solutions. It is essential to remain aware of these challenges to effectively safeguard Internet of Things systems. This book delves into the complexities of IoT security, exploring a range of vulnerabilities across different layers of the IoT architecture.
The book provides a comprehensive overview of Internet of Things security, emphasizing the significance of securing Internet of Things products and applications. It serves as a foundational resource for young researchers, academics, and industry professionals keen on advanced security solutions within the Internet of Things landscape, reflecting the current state of research and ongoing challenges in this field.

Smart agriculture is an approach to maintaining nature without compromising the basic needs of future generations while at the same time improving the efficiency of farming. The main achievements of smart agriculture in terms of sustainable agriculture are crop rotation, controlling nutrient deficiencies in crops, pest and disease control, recycling, and water harvesting, leading to a safer environment overall. Living organisms depend on the nature of biodiversity and are exposed to pollution due to waste emissions, use of fertilizers and pesticides, degraded dead plants, and so on. The emission of greenhouse gases affects plants, animals, humans, and the environment; hence, this necessitates a better environment for living organisms.
The purpose of this book is to provide a comprehensive overview of the latest advancements, challenges, and potential applications of artificial intelligence (AI) technology and the Internet of Things (IoT) in the future of intelligent agriculture. The book is primarily focused on equipping younger researchers, graduates, and professionals in the industry with the necessary knowledge to understand the advantages of AI technology, machine learning, and data analytics methods in improving current agricultural practices.

Environmental risks put one in six people at risk, as well as our complex ecosystems. Today, IoT sites can monitor the environment and assess risks. Clean technologies can help detect toxic substances, chemical spills, hazardous pollutants, and other issues, enabling both governments and industries to clean or protect the air, land, water, and other environments, and how IoT can support these processes. IoT-enabled environmental intelligence is the constant measurement and collection of our physical environment, through sensors and smart devices. Integrated sensors in irrigation facilities, water supply systems, pipelines, cisterns, weather stations, ocean, and industrial facilities—anywhere on the globe—can record temperature, relative humidity, water content, leaks, and any other physical parameters.

This book introduces a variety of the latest researches that are related to smart devices, machine learning algorithms, and the Internet of things that are applied for a sustainable environment. These recent technologies cover all fields including agriculture, transportation, smart grid, smart building, and others. In addition, IoT has provided an innovative vision that is completely alternative to the conventional methodologies: the new approach comes in the form of a single-component system that can be connected to the network and can incorporate smart policies. As a consequence, the covered subjects encompass smart system design and control, networking and machine learning, environmental monitoring and surveillance, smart meters, authentication and authorization, ensuring private data security, software solutions, and systems, among others.
This book covers subjects that are related to the Internet of Things and smart used tools and methods for fighting environmental problems. Therefore, it discusses recent ideas that are not covered by other competitor books. This book is different because it can be a reference for researchers, professionals, and students in both smart thinking and environmental domains.
